Expert Review of Features and Manufacturing Technology
In the design of model R-641, technical details have been meticulously considered to guarantee flawless performance during years of continuous use:
Balanced folding mechanism:
Unlike old spring mechanisms that fatigue metal and generate noise over time, the R-641 model uses a weighted balancing system. In this technology, the seat bottom calculates the center of gravity precisely and uses balance weights to return quietly and smoothly to the closed position. This mechanism minimizes friction and significantly increases the folding system’s lifespan.
Slow-burning cold foam:
The injected foam used in the seat and backrest is polyurethane cold foam. This foam is produced at low temperatures, resulting in a uniform cellular structure and high density. The "slow-burning" characteristic ensures venue safety against fire, and its elasticity prevents sinking and deformation of the chair from prolonged use.
Structure and internal frame:
Seat bottom: The internal frame uses thick metal sheet, creating exceptional mechanical resistance against impact and high weight pressure.
Backrest: The internal frame of the backrest is made of high-density raw MDF, providing a solid base for foam and fabric and preventing frame deformation.
Base: Heavy industrial metal profiles in the base structure ensure complete stability of the chair on sloped or stepped surfaces.
Electrostatic paint coating and CO2 welding:
All metal parts are coated with oven-baked electrostatic powder paint, offering high resistance to scratches, moisture, and rust. Metal joints use CO2 welding technology, which ensures deep penetration and much higher tensile strength than conventional welds.
Beech wood armrest:
The armrests are made of finished natural beech wood. Due to its dense texture and high resistance to abrasion and impact, beech wood is an ideal choice for public furniture, adding a luxurious feel and warmth of nature to the venue environment.
Visual appearance:
Decorative panels behind and below the seat bottom are made of MDF with selectable finishes (wood veneer or PVC membrane). Besides aesthetics, these panels function as sound barriers, preventing unwanted noise absorption behind the chair.

Competitive Advantages of Model R-641 Compared to Previous Models
Complete elimination of disturbing noise: Unlike old spring models that made unpleasant sounds when spectators stood up, the R-641’s balanced system operates completely silently, critical for theater and music venues.
Membrane finish durability: Choosing the membrane finish increases surface resistance to moisture and scratches by up to 3 times compared to conventional MDF, making cleaning much easier.
Structural stability: Using metal sheets for the seat bottom instead of wood (common in cheaper models) eliminates the risk of seat breakage due to sudden standing.
